Hello! I am running Windows XP Professional operating system with Service Pack two installed and I have a problem. Namely, when I start Windows Media Player and try to play MPEG file, I have audio, but I do not have a picture. I really do not know what causes this problem, but I want to solve it. Thank you!

Hello! This problem is caused by missing codecs. You do not have all needed codecs for playing MPEG file. So, you will need to download some codec pack (on Softpedia official web site you can find a lots of these packs) and to install it. This will solve your problem for sure. I hope this helps you!
